Why did you choose SJC?
One of the main reasons I chose SJC was because I enjoyed my high school experience on a small campus and was looking for a similar college environment. I was also interested in a college that allowed me to take courses for my major during freshman year, and the unique format of the Core Program made this possible. Two additional factors that played a role in my decision were the reputation of the College's athletic program and the proximity to my home and family.

As a student, what were you involved in?
I was a four-year member of the cross-country and track teams and received Academic All Conference honors for all eight seasons. I was the President of the Student-Athlete Advisory Committee, Vice President and Treasurer of Diversity Coalition, and a member of Alpha Lambda Delta freshman honor society. I was also involved in Faith Group, Kairos retreats, and Fellowship of Christian Athletes (FCA).

What are you doing now?
I am a Technician at APT Plus Physical Therapy in Hammond, Indiana. My job is to help patients suffering from illnesses or injuries to successfully recover from them so that they can once again manage their normal daily routines. We also run a work conditioning program in our office that simulates job tasks for patients preparing to return to work. I'm also working towards earning my Associate of Science degree from Ivy Tech State College's Physical Therapy Assistant Program. After I graduate, I'll be a licensed Physical Therapist Assistant.

Aside from work, I perform with a Latin dance group at different cultural events, and I am continuing my running career by training for and participating in competitions such as the Chicago Marathon.

How did SJC prepare you for the "real world"?
My involvement at Saint Joseph's College taught me that there was more to graduating from college than learning facts from a book. The Core Program pushed me to form my own opinions and be confident about them, and my participation in extracurricular activities taught me the importance of developing time-management skills and interacting with a variety of cultures and personalities. All of these elements are extremely important to having a successful career, and they can't be developed by simply reading a textbook. The small class sizes made one-on-one contact with professors readily available, and visiting the Career Development Center was extremely beneficial - those on staff were more than willing to read over resumes, help with job searches, and even conduct mock interviews to prepare students for the real thing. At SJC, I learned to be me.
